Transaction 89784558ca031b2b321eeb4aeefb9653822a26edbd47a07d5b8d4f38c194cb58
1 Input
1 Output
-
89784558ca031b2b321eeb4aeefb9653822a26edbd47a07d5b8d4f38c194cb58:0
- value
- 430074
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9da2004e6eddc786253c8e6ce1b4c4e8edb2c7bc OP_EQUAL
- address
- 3G4W5heV5VaJ7Vi9vduBNk68m9FTswqUu9